Automotive thermal fuses with high breaking capacity represent essential safety components designed specifically for vehicle electrical systems. These precision-engineered devices utilize advanced thermal sensing technology to protect automotive electronics from overheating by permanently interrupting power flow when temperatures exceed predetermined safety thresholds. Unlike resettable devices, these one-time thermal fuses provide absolute protection by ensuring equipment cannot operate under dangerous thermal conditions. Manufactured to meet CSA safety standards, they deliver reliable performance and exact temperature response, making them indispensable for automotive applications where thermal protection is critical for both safety and system reliability.
These thermal fuses serve vital roles throughout the automotive industry, from traditional combustion engines to modern electric vehicles. Automotive manufacturers integrate them into engine control units, transmission systems, and powertrain components to prevent thermal damage under high-load conditions. Electric vehicle manufacturers rely on them for battery management systems and charging infrastructure protection. The fuses are also essential in automotive lighting systems, climate control units, and various electronic control modules where temperature management directly impacts performance and safety. Their application extends to commercial vehicles, agricultural equipment, and automotive aftermarket components requiring certified thermal protection.
